order-record.83fdf572.js 1.5 KB

1
  1. import{h as O}from"./index.c44691f9.js";import g from"./add-order-modal.7e25003b.js";import C from"./basic-purchase.fe66152b.js";import{u as N}from"./use-response-handle.10a5ad96.js";import{q as k,B as l,r as B,as as w,o as d,n as u,L as b,p as x,t as i,H as A,K as I,v as m,P as R,I as D,S as V}from"./index.f00b3728.js";import{B as E}from"./basic-descriptions.1b35b515.js";import{R as H}from"./reconciliation.82e26483.js";import"./configs.fadd258f.js";import"./status.b8063a0d.js";const L={"w-full":""},M={flex:"","justify-end":"","mb-2":""},S=V("\u9009\u62E9"),J=k({__name:"order-record",emits:["change-payment-detail"],setup(T,{emit:f}){const c=l(null),e=l(null),o=l(!1),p=N();function _(){c.value.onDisplay()}const v=["inv_status","remark","ainv_fee","inv_fee","winv_fee","inv_tag_fee"],h=H.filter(a=>!v.includes(a.field));async function y(a){const n=a[0];f("change-payment-detail",n),o.value=!0;const{data:r,message:s,code:t}=await O({payNo:n.payNo});p({message:s,code:t,handler:()=>e.value=r}),o.value=!1}return(a,n)=>{var t;const r=B("el-button"),s=w("loading");return d(),u(D,null,[b((d(),u("div",L,[x("div",M,[i(r,{type:"primary",link:"",onClick:_},{default:A(()=>[S]),_:1})]),e.value?(d(),I(m(E),{key:0,"col-number":2,columns:m(h),data:e.value,"mb-2":""},null,8,["columns","data"])):R("",!0),i(C,{"purchase-order-list":((t=e.value)==null?void 0:t.cgdlist)||[],readonly:""},null,8,["purchase-order-list"])])),[[s,o.value]]),i(g,{onOnAddOrder:y,ref_key:"addOrderRef",ref:c},null,512)],64)}}});export{J as default};